What Is Acupuncture and How Does It Work?
Acupuncture is a therapeutic practice that originated in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) thousands of years ago. It involves inserting very fine, sterile needles into specific points of the body to stimulate natural healing responses.
Modern research shows that acupuncture can influence the nervous system, improve blood circulation, and release endorphins—the body’s natural painkillers. In other words, acupuncture treatment helps your body heal itself by restoring balance and improving the flow of energy (or Qi) throughout your system.

What to Expect During Your Acupuncture Session
Your first visit begins with a thorough assessment. We take time to understand your symptoms, health history, and goals. From there, we create a personalized acupuncture treatment plan.
During the session, thin needles are gently inserted into specific points based on your condition. You may feel a mild tingling or warmth—signs that your body’s natural healing response is activating. Sessions usually last 30–45 minutes, and most people find them deeply relaxing.
After treatment, it’s common to feel lighter, calmer, and more mobile. For chronic conditions, multiple sessions may be recommended for lasting results.

FAQs About Acupuncture in Toronto
1. Is acupuncture painful?
Not at all. Most people describe acupuncture as virtually painless. The needles are hair-thin, and any sensation usually fades within seconds. Many patients even fall asleep during their session.
2. How many sessions will I need?
This depends on your condition. Acute pain may improve after one or two visits, while chronic issues often require a short treatment plan. Your practitioner will outline a timeline during your initial assessment.
3. Does insurance cover acupuncture treatments?
Yes, many extended health insurance plans cover acupuncture performed by registered physiotherapists or healthcare providers. Our clinic can provide detailed receipts for your claims.
